N. Hoolywood Autumn/Winter 2012 – Runway #nyfw

11 February 2012, 22.09 | Posted in Fashion | No comments »

N. Hoolywood Autumn/Winter 2012 - Runway #nyfw

With inspiration coming from Hemingway’s “The Old Man and the Sea,” designer, Daisuke Obana presents the N. Hoolywood Autumn/Winter 2012 collection. The touches to ports of call are apparent and done well: short pants with seafaring knit tops and striped numbers. No arguing that the collection is a strong fit for all.

N. Hoolywood Spring/Summer 2012 Runway

12 September 2011, 19.00 | Posted in Fashion | No comments »

N. Hoolywood Spring/Summer 2012 Runway

N. Hoolywood showcases their Spring 2012 collection during New York Fashion Week. The collection was inspired by the title sequences first found in film back in the 1960’s. Pioneered by Saul Bass, the title sequence, of course, shares credits of key production figures and cast – usually accompanied by music. “This season evokes the essence of Bass’ representative title backs by combining solid styles like those often seen in films of the Sixties with pop textiles and prints like those found in the scenes of feature films.”

N. Hoolywood Autumn/Winter 2011 Collection – Runway Presentation

12 February 2011, 12.05 | Posted in Fashion | No comments »

N. Hoolywood Autumn/Winter 2011 Collection - Runway Presentation

Taking inspiration from the early 19th century mountain climbing scene, Japanese designer Daisuke Obana showed for the first time this season at New York Fashion Week on the runway. The new N. Hoolywood Collection for Autumn/Winter 2011 looks strong with the color palette staying in the grey and beige tones mostly, only with a small part of the collection taking a more bold color direction. The outerwear and pants look fantastic and the designer especially got the details right. Layering the styles next winter will be a lot of fun.

N. Hoolywood Spring/Summer 2011

07 January 2011, 21.00 | Posted in Fashion | No comments »

N. Hoolywood Spring 2011

Japan’s N. Hoolywood looks back to the classic police profile portraits of the 40’s for inspiration behind their Spring 2011 lookbook. “‘Police Picture’ around 1910~1940 is the theme for N.Hoolywood this season. We have focused on mug shots, which is the most symbolic figure of the theme.  We have broken down unique mixture of the formal wear and prisoners’ uniform into coordination and details.” Who would have imagined prisonwear to break out. A new category? Tough to tell at this moment.
